I'm over and out of a job
okay, I decided to leave my job. I was struggling with leaving Audrey every day. I'm at work for close to 9 hrs a day, planning cool events for children that my child will never get to attend. I think DH is right that I won't be able to stay home. I've been doing some job searching. I think I would like to work part-time. I have no real plans at this time.
I guess I could make this blog pay. I'll just start taking on any paying blog topic. I'll promote the hell out of things I don't like just so that I can pay the bills. Actually I just can't do that. If I don't like it, I don't like it. I want my blog to be a place that I can just be open and honest. We'll see what I do.

It's been fun
So "Wheatless Mama" is a year old. I still remember how hard it was to decide on a new name for my blog and to take the plunge into buying the domain. Previous to being Wheatless Mama, the blog was just Martha-mommy-to-be. The name no longer fit since Audrey was earthside.
It has been a fun year of blogging about not only mommyhood but the challenges of trying to be strictly wheatless. I've learned so much about the struggles of people with food allergies. It has also amazed me the total crap I've been putting in my body. The extra chemicals and additives that are in processed convenient food. I've also learned the hard lesson of asking question and not trusting restaurants. How can I ever forget the time we got the wheat filled milkshake?
So from this Wheatless Mama, thank you for the all of the support and comments. I'll try to be less of a stranger and get better about actually blogging.
